Installation and Upgrades / Re: [HOWTO] How to install third party SSL certificates in Zentyal 4.0
« on: January 18, 2016, 09:28:43 am »Hi All,
To fix this for postfix, dovecot, sogo and the webadmin page, i'm using the following hook (based on a solution mentioned elsewere on this forum.. but lost the link ) in combination with sslmate and Zentyal 4.2.1
Put the following in /etc/zentyal/hooks/ca.postsetconf (replace 'example.com' with your domain) and make sure it's executable, e.g. #chmod +x /etc/zentyal/hooks/ca.postsetconf:Code: [Select]#!/bin/sh
rm /etc/dovecot/private/dovecot.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/etc/dovecot/private/dovecot.pem
rm /etc/postfix/sasl/postfix.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/etc/postfix/sasl/postfix.pem
rm /var/lib/zentyal/conf/ssl/ssl.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/var/lib/zentyal/conf/ssl/ssl.pem
rm /etc/ocsmanager/example.com.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*example..com.chained.key.crt /etc/ocsmanager/example.com.pem
exit 0
The crt consists of the full chain + the key (at the end).
Restart services:Code: [Select]#service zentyal ca restart
#service zentyal webadmin restart
#service zentyal mail restart
#service apache2 restart
Might be a good alternative to the above for someone (it works for me ;-)).

There is a typo in the ca.postsetconf.
that might be the problem if you didn't fix that.
it should be: (ocsmanager part is changed)
Code: [Select]
#!/bin/sh
rm /etc/dovecot/private/dovecot.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/etc/dovecot/private/dovecot.pem
rm /etc/postfix/sasl/postfix.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/etc/postfix/sasl/postfix.pem
rm /var/lib/zentyal/conf/ssl/ssl.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/var/lib/zentyal/conf/ssl/ssl.pem
rm /etc/ocsmanager/example.com.pem && ln -s /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t /etc/ocsmanager/example.com.pem
exit 0
also; owner sould be root:root
Code: [Select]
sudo chown root:root /etc/sslmate/\*.example.com.chained.key.crt
and:
/etc/dovecot/private/dovecot.pem should be chmod 400
/etc/postfix/sasl/postfix.pem should be chmod 400
/var/lib/zentyal/conf/ssl/ssl.pem should be chmod 600
/etc/ocsmanager/eltomation.com.pem should be chmod 644
So I recommend to cp instead of ln -s.
